3B:14-36.Ā  Voidable sales, encumbrances or transactions;Ā  exceptions Any sale or encumbrance to the fiduciary, his spouse, agent or attorney, orĀ  any corporation or trust in which he has a substantial beneficial interest, orĀ  any transaction which is affected by a substantial conflict of interest on theĀ  part of the fiduciary, is voidable by any person interested in the estateĀ  except one who has consented after fair disclosure, unless:

a.Ā  The will or a contract entered into by the decedent expressly authorizedĀ  the transaction;Ā  or

b.Ā  The transaction is approved by the court after notice to interested persons.

L.1981, c. 405, s. 3B:14-36, eff. May 1, 1982.
